Suffering from eco-anxiety? KATIE MONK, 20, has the solution

Even though she’s barely out of her teens, Katie Monk has the kind of résumé a person twice her age would be proud of. She is an engagement volunteer at the Royal Zoological Society of Scotland and the Scottish Wildlife Trust, a youth council member of the RSPB and spoke at the Youth in Nature Summit in Cambridge earlier this year.

But possibly her proudest moment is appearing on Chris Packham’s YouTube nature show 8 Out of 10 Bats to discuss eco-anxiety, if only because it gave her the chance to point out how important it is to hold on to hope.

“When you’re doom-scrolling through the news, it’s easy to feel alone, to feel that no one cares,” says Monk, who is studying ecology and conservation at the University of St Andrews. “I’ve had moments where I’ve felt so utterly hopeless and overwhelmed about everything that’s going on.”

Her advice for anyone suffering with eco-anxiety is not to face things alone. Getting involved with the “many local, nationwide and global conservation initiatives” can make a big difference.

“When you’re part of the community, you very quickly realise that working together is the best thing to be doing. There is action we can take to alleviate this doom and gloom, and we can use hope as a catalyst to take that positive action.” Monk, who is also a youth advisory panel member for the British Trust for Ornithology and surveys populations of bats roosting with her local Bat Conservation Trust, adds: “We need to change people’s perspectives and views about conservation and activism. Once we do that, it will be much easier to find optimism for the future.”
